The Level 7 Extended Diploma in Strategic Management is an MBA Advanced Entry course, which provides learners with 120 credits of the 180 credits required to achieve a complete MBA. The course itself is made up of 30 interactive modules and 8 written assignments, with approximately 40 guided learning hours per module. All modules have an additional 30-50 learning hours of optional materials that comprise of recommended exercises, recommended readings, Internet resources, and self-testing exercises. You will also have access to 24/7 support, tutoring, and a variety of other support mechanisms. More information on how you will be assessed can be found here.

After receiving your Level 7 Diploma, you are eligible to apply for an MBA top Up course, either online or on campus at a range of UK Universities. The top up portion will usually consist of the final 60 credits of either, a dissertation, or a dissertation and one module.

Am I eligible for this progamme?

To enrol onto the Level 7 programme, you must be either

a) a university graduate who is over 22 years old, or

b) a non-university graduate over 24 year old, and with at least five years of managerial experience.

Completing on campus in the UK

Most universities in the UK will accept the Online Business School 120 credit programme for entry onto the MBA top up on campus. ATHE also have direct agreements with several Universities, click here for the ATHE progression routes. Students may also contact the admissions department of their chosen university directly.

Written assignments

The ATHE Level 7 Diploma in Strategic Management Course has 30 modules and 8 written assignments. On completion of the modules, students will be given access to the assignments. The assignments are approximately 5,000-8,000 words each. Students are provided support on the modules and assignments via the ‘Tutor’ section of the learning platform.

The Assignment unit titles for the level 7 course are:

1. Strategic marketing
2. Personal development for leadership and strategic management
3. Organisational behaviour
4. Strategic planning
5. Research for strategic development
6. Finance for strategic managers
7. Strategic human resource management
8. Corporate communication strategies
